The global defense and security landscape is undergoing a massive paradigm shift, heavily driven by rapid technological advancements and the integration of automation. Among these innovations, sensor-based gun systems have emerged as a critical asset for modern military, law enforcement, and counter-terrorism operations. By embedding sophisticated electronics, tracking algorithms, and optoelectronic sensors directly into weaponry or regional defense stations, these systems dramatically elevate combat efficiency, operational safety, and target precision.

 

Market Dynamics and Valuation

 

The global Sensor Based Gun Systems Market size is projected to reach US$ 9.74 billion by 2034 from US$ 6.30 billion in 2025. The market is anticipated to register a Compound Annual Growth Rate (CAGR) of 5.53% during the forecast period 2026-2034.

 

This steady expansion is primarily propelled by an escalating demand for smart warfare technologies and the modernization of legacy armed forces worldwide. Governments are increasingly prioritizing the reduction of collateral damage and aiming to improve first-hit probabilities in complex combat environments, such as urban warfare. Traditional firearms rely heavily on human vision and manual reflexes, which can falter under high-stress scenarios. Sensor-based alternatives mitigate these human limitations by calculating real-time environmental variables including wind speed, tilt, temperature, and range-to-target before allowing the weapon to fire.

 

Furthermore, the rise of asymmetric warfare and unauthorized drone incursions has forced defense agencies to adopt automated, sensor-driven weapon systems. Remote Weapon Stations (RWS) mounted on armored vehicles or naval vessels utilize tracking sensors to lock onto high-speed targets, providing an essential layer of force protection without exposing operators to direct enemy fire.

Key Market Players

 

The competitive landscape of the sensor-based gun systems market is characterized by a blend of established aerospace and defense giants alongside specialized technology innovators. These entities continuously invest in research and development to pioneer advanced biometric safety features, automated tracking solutions, and network-centric warfare capabilities.

Prominent players operating in this domain include:

  • Armatix GmbH – Widely recognized for pioneering smart weapon safety technology, particularly integrating biometric and RFID-based sensors to ensure authenticated user access.

  • DoDaam Systems Ltd. – Renowned for its development of automated surveillance and robotic security gun systems capable of autonomous target detection and tracking.

  • General Dynamics Ordnance and Tactical Systems – A powerhouse in defense manufacturing, delivering high-performance weapon systems integrated with advanced sensor suites for diverse military platforms.

  • Hanwha Group – A leading South Korean conglomerate heavily involved in producing advanced remote-controlled weapon systems and smart defense solutions.

  • iGUN Technology Corp – Specialized in smart firearms and tracking systems tailored for modern law enforcement and military personnel.

  • Rafael Advanced Defense Systems Ltd. – A global leader in defense technology, celebrated for its combat-proven 'Samson' Remote Weapon Stations (RWS) and electro-optical precision systems.

  • Saab AB – A premier Swedish aerospace and defense company providing highly sophisticated, sensor-managed weapon platforms and signature management technologies.

  • Thales Group – A multinational electronics leader integrating cutting-edge optronics, radar, and artificial intelligence into firing control units.

  • TrackingPoint, Inc. – Celebrated for its innovative "Precision-Guided Firearms" utilizing jet-fighter lock-and-launch technology to enable novice shooters to hit targets at extreme ranges.

  • Yardarm Technologies, Inc. – An innovator in IoT-enabled smart firearms, providing real-time telemetry sensors that alert dispatchers when a law enforcement weapon is unholstered or fired.

 

 

Future Outlook

 

The future of the sensor-based gun systems market points toward complete interconnectivity and the widespread integration of Artificial Intelligence (AI). Over the next decade, these systems will transcend isolated operations to become integral nodes within internet-of-battlefield-things (IoBT) ecosystems. Fusing AI-driven predictive analytics with miniaturized thermal, acoustic, and optical sensors will allow small arms and heavy remote stations alike to autonomously identify, categorize, and prioritize threats in fractions of a second. Additionally, growing pressure from public sectors for ethical and authorized-only weapon usage will drive rapid adoption of biometric smart-gun technologies within law enforcement agencies. As micro-electronics become cheaper and more resilient against harsh environments, sensor-based gun systems will evolve from high-end specialized assets into standardized hardware across global security forces.
